I have a 6 month old who is physically and cognitively delayed. We'll be starting therapy, but not for another month. We just started scheduling appointments last week. But I am looking for activites I can do now to help her develop her cognitive abilities. She's on a level of about a 4 month old I think, maybe a tad less. She likes songs, clapping, moving. She has no interest in objects or books.
My daughter is currently undiagnosed, but we have multiple appointments and referrals. I think she has Joubert Syndrome.
Thank you for any ideas! I'm really hoping my daughter is going to progress beyond a permanent cognitive delay.
